Pusukpalli - Aheri, Gadchiroli
Pusukpalli is a village situated in the Aheri tehsil of Gadchiroli district, Maharashtra. It is located approximately 5 km from the tehsil headquarters in Aheri and around 129 km from the district headquarters in Gadchiroli. Nagepalli M. serves as the Gram Panchayat for Pusukpalli village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Pusukpalli is 539860. The village covers a total geographical area of 175.99 hectares and falls under the 442705 pincode. Gadchiroli is the nearest town, located about 129 km away.
Pusukpalli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Pusukpalli
As per Census 2011, Pusukpalli village has a total population of 509 people, consisting of 256 males and 253 females. The village has 135 households and a sex ratio of 988 females per 1,000 males. There are 49 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 293 literate and 216 illiterate residents. Additionally, 19 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 63 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Pusukpalli are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 509 | 256 | 253 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 49 | 30 | 19 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 19 | 10 | 9 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 63 | 30 | 33 |
| Literate Population | 293 | 172 | 121 |
| Illiterate Population | 216 | 84 | 132 |

Transport and Connectivity of Pusukpalli
Public transport in the Pusukpalli is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|

Banking and Postal Services in Pusukpalli
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Pusukpalli village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Pusukpalli
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Pusukpalli village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
